Drug deaths: Jan.-June 2020 vs. Jan.-June 2021

During the first half of this year, at least 1,343 Virginians died from drug overdoses -- a 22% increase from the first half of 2020. Drug fatalities rose in 71 of the state's 133 cities and counties, especially in suburban Richmond, Tidewater and certain rural localities such as Accomack and Wythe counties.

Beware that in sparsely populated localities, the percentage change may be based on just a handful of deaths.
